做3d编程什么软件好
-
在进行3D编程时,选择合适的软件非常重要。下面是几个常用的3D编程软件推荐:
-
Unity:Unity是一款非常流行的游戏开发引擎,它支持多平台开发,包括PC、移动设备和主机。Unity具有强大的3D建模和动画工具,提供了丰富的资源库和插件,使得开发人员可以快速创建精美的3D场景和游戏。
-
Unreal Engine:Unreal Engine是另一款流行的游戏开发引擎,它也支持多平台开发。Unreal Engine具有强大的渲染引擎和物理模拟功能,能够创建逼真的3D场景和效果。此外,Unreal Engine还提供了蓝图系统,使得编程变得更加简单和直观。
-
Blender:Blender是一款免费的开源3D建模和动画软件,它提供了全面的3D制作工具,包括建模、材质、动画、渲染等。Blender还支持Python脚本编程,使得开发人员可以根据自己的需求进行定制和扩展。
-
Autodesk Maya:Autodesk Maya是一款专业的3D建模和动画软件,广泛应用于电影、游戏和动画制作领域。Maya具有丰富的建模、动画和渲染工具,能够创建高质量的3D效果。此外,Maya还支持MEL脚本和Python编程,使得开发人员可以进行自定义开发和工作流程的优化。
选择合适的3D编程软件要根据个人需求和技术水平来决定,以上推荐的软件都是非常优秀的选择,可以根据自己的情况进行评估和选择。
1年前 -
-
在进行3D编程时,选择合适的软件非常重要。以下是几个在3D编程领域中被广泛使用和认可的软件:
-
Unity:Unity是一款功能强大的跨平台游戏引擎,可用于开发2D和3D游戏以及其他交互式应用程序。Unity具有强大的图形渲染功能,支持多种平台和设备,提供丰富的开发工具和资源。Unity还有一个强大的社区,可以从中获取帮助和支持。
-
Unreal Engine:Unreal Engine是一款由Epic Games开发的先进的游戏引擎。它具有高度可定制性和优秀的图形渲染功能,被广泛用于开发AAA级的游戏。Unreal Engine还提供了一系列工具和资源,使开发者能够创建出令人惊叹的3D场景和效果。
-
Blender:Blender是一款免费开源的3D建模和动画软件,适用于各种3D编程任务。它提供了强大的建模、渲染和动画功能,并支持Python脚本编程。Blender还具有一个活跃的社区,提供了大量的教程和资源。
-
Autodesk Maya:Maya是一款专业级的3D建模、动画和渲染软件,被广泛用于电影、电视和游戏行业。它具有丰富的功能和工具,可以创建出高质量的3D图形和动画效果。Maya还支持Python脚本编程,使开发者能够自定义和扩展其功能。
-
Cinema 4D:Cinema 4D是一款易于学习和使用的3D建模和动画软件,适用于各种3D编程任务。它具有直观的用户界面和丰富的功能,可以创建出令人惊叹的3D图形和动画效果。Cinema 4D还支持Python脚本编程,使开发者能够自定义和扩展其功能。
无论选择哪种软件,都需要根据自己的需求和技能水平进行选择。同时,掌握相关的编程语言和算法知识也是进行3D编程的必备技能。
1年前 -
-
在进行3D编程时,选择适合的软件工具非常重要。下面是几个在3D编程方面表现出色的软件工具:
-
Unity
Unity是一款非常流行的跨平台游戏引擎,被广泛用于3D游戏开发。它提供了强大的编辑器和工具集,可以帮助开发者创建出精美的3D场景和角色模型。Unity支持多种脚本语言,包括C#和JavaScript,使得开发者能够轻松地编写和调试脚本代码。此外,Unity还有许多插件和资源库可供开发者使用,可以大大提高开发效率。 -
Unreal Engine
Unreal Engine是另一款非常流行的跨平台游戏引擎,也被广泛应用于3D游戏开发。它具有强大的渲染引擎和物理引擎,可以实现逼真的光影效果和真实的物理模拟。Unreal Engine提供了一个蓝图系统,可以通过可视化编程方式创建游戏逻辑,无需编写代码。此外,它还支持C++编程,开发者可以通过编写C++代码来扩展引擎的功能。 -
Blender
Blender是一款开源的3D建模和动画软件,具有强大的建模、渲染和动画功能。Blender支持多种文件格式,可以导入和导出不同的3D模型和动画。它还具有一个内置的游戏引擎,可以用于创建交互式的3D应用程序。Blender的界面相对复杂,学习曲线较陡,但是它的功能非常强大,适合有一定经验的开发者使用。 -
Autodesk Maya
Autodesk Maya是一款专业级的3D建模和动画软件,被广泛用于电影、电视和游戏行业。它提供了丰富的建模工具和动画功能,可以创建出高质量的3D角色和场景。Maya还支持多种脚本语言,包括Python和MEL,可以进行自定义脚本编程。由于Maya是一款专业软件,价格较高,适合专业的3D开发者使用。
选择适合的软件工具取决于你的需求和经验水平。如果你是初学者或者想快速创建简单的3D应用程序,那么Unity或Blender可能是不错的选择。如果你有一定的编程经验,并且想要创建高质量的3D游戏或动画,那么Unreal Engine或Autodesk Maya可能更适合你。无论选择哪款软件,都需要花时间学习和掌握其功能和工作流程。
1年前 -